ROSABAL VITORIA, Satya  and  SOLIS VARGAS, Yors Guillermo. Curriculum management in public schools in Costa Rica during the COVID-19 virus pandemic. Innovaciones Educativas [online]. 2020, vol.22, suppl.1, pp.228-242. ISSN 2215-4132.  http://dx.doi.org/10.22458/ie.v22iespecial.3225.

This paper’s primary goal is to analyze curriculum management’s role in public schools in pandemic times caused by the COVID-19 virus in Costa Rica. Accordingly, a qualitative methodology will be applied, which consists of a bibliographic study. Secondly, semi-structured interviews will also be applied to the management staff of the different administrative modalities in the public education system. The outcomes of the analyzed data highlight the strategies and the skills that desirable for management staff, particularly in the curriculum management domain, while facing the challenge provoked by the health crisis.

As a final reflection, the need to implement the complexity paradigm as a timely model in the face of the current situation is reviewed. Likewise, the need to rethink teacher and leader training, as well as the vision and professional practice for the country’s future teachers and educational leaders before the eventual loss of public schools’ physical space, is discussed.

Keywords : school management; school administration; education; Costa Rica; pandemic; COVID-19.
